Output 2778a5d9024a32ece550f15359e1872346e211706029f557c42cfb3d2e56669a:1

value
19589310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f15d672f7994034dbd3c8e90f1132eee1773a02c OP_EQUAL
address
3PhEfXv536rttMLwShkmSj9rWGKUGH43AK
transaction
2778a5d9024a32ece550f15359e1872346e211706029f557c42cfb3d2e56669a
spent
true